Is this one light or a pair?

A pair. That matters when you compare the price against a single-light listing elsewhere. It also matters when you read the specification: the lumen and beam distance figures NACHO publishes for this part number are measured for the pair at maximum output, while the 1.2 lb weight is for a single light.

Is the SAE mode actually road legal?

The beam pattern in mode one is SAE J583 compliant, which is the US standard for front fog lamps. Whether that makes a given installation legal where you live depends on mounting height, aiming and local rules, which vary by state. The certification is the manufacturer's; the compliance of your specific install is yours to confirm.

Which Quatro should I buy?

NACHO makes four in this range and they differ by optics: the combo (PM411) mixes spot and flood, the spot (PM431) concentrates into roughly 10 degrees for distance, the flood (PM451) spreads wide and close, and the SAE combo (PM461) trades some raw output for a road-legal fog pattern. This is the sae combo white. All four are the same physical light with different optics behind the lens.

Do I need a special harness?

You need a properly fused and relayed circuit, and NACHO makes one for the job: the NAC11N is a dual 40 amp harness with two Carling switches and a dedicated green wire for the Quatro Trail Running Light. A generic harness will run the main beams but will not have the extra circuit for the running light.

How is it mounted?

A stainless steel universal mount bracket with chrome plated hardware comes with each light. If you want a recessed installation instead, the NAC13U flush mount kit is the part for that.
